Ginger Cherry Fizz Mocktail Recipe

Ingredients
  

1 cup fresh cherries, pitted and halved

1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ated

2 tablespoons honey or agave syrup (adjust to taste)

1 tablespoon lemon juice

1 cup sparkling water

Ice cubes

Fresh mint leaves for garnish

Instructions
 

Begin by preparing the cherries. In a mixing bowl, combine the pitted and halved cherries with the grated ginger. Use a fork to mash the mixture gently, allowing the flavors to meld.

    Add the honey (or agave syrup) and lemon juice to the cherry-ginger mixture. Stir well until everything is combined, and the honey is fully dissolved.

      Strain the cherry mixture through a fine sieve into a separate pitcher to remove any solid pieces. Use the back of a spoon to press down on the mixture to extract as much juice as possible.

        Fill glasses with ice cubes, pouring the strained cherry-ginger juice until the glasses are about two-thirds full.

          Top each glass with sparkling water for a refreshing fizz.

            Garnish with fresh mint leaves and a few whole cherries on top for decoration.

              Stir gently before serving to combine the ingredients.

                Prep Time: 10 minutes | Total Time: 10 minutes | Servings: 4
